Question

(AB)C=A(BC)(A \setminus B) \cup C = A \setminus (B \cap C) for any three sets A,BA, B and CC. Is the statement true or false? Give justification in support of your answer.

Solution

Consider, for example, sets A={1;2;3;4},B={1;2;3},C={2;5}A = \{1; 2; 3; 4\}, B = \{1; 2; 3\}, C = \{2; 5\}.

Note that AB={4}A \setminus B = \{4\}, (AB)C={2;4;5}(A \setminus B) \cup C = \{2; 4; 5\}, BC={2}B \cap C = \{2\}, A(BC)={1;3;4}A \setminus (B \cap C) = \{1; 3; 4\}.

In this case (AB)CA(BC)(A \setminus B) \cup C \neq A \setminus (B \cap C), hence the statement is false.

Answer: the statement is false.
